大数据需求说明书

797科技网 0 2024-10-21 11:28

一、大数据需求说明书

大数据需求说明书

引言

随着信息技术的迅速发展,大数据已经成为各行各业的关键词之一。在企业的决策和运营中,利用大数据已经成为提高效率和竞争力的重要手段。然而,要充分发挥大数据的作用,就需要一份详细的大数据需求说明书,明确数据的来源、存储方式、处理流程以及应用场景等关键信息。

背景和意义

随着互联网和物联网技术的普及,数据量的增长呈指数级增长。企业面临着海量数据的挑战,如何从这些数据中获取有用的信息,已经成为企业发展中的关键问题。而大数据需求说明书则是明确数据需求、确保数据质量,提高数据利用率的重要工具。

制定大数据需求说明书的重要性

制定大数据需求说明书有利于帮助企业明确自身的数据需求和目标,减少因数据混乱或不完整而导致的决策错误。同时,明确的大数据需求说明书也有利于提高数据的采集效率、降低数据处理成本、提高数据应用的效果。

大数据需求说明书内容

大数据需求说明书应包括以下内容:

  • 数据需求的概述和背景
  • 数据的来源和采集方式
  • 数据的存储与处理流程
  • 数据的质量标准和监控措施
  • 数据应用的场景和需求

制定大数据需求说明书的步骤

制定大数据需求说明书可以按照以下步骤进行:

  1. 明确需求:明确数据的来源、存储需求、处理需求以及应用需求。
  2. 制定计划:制定数据采集、处理、存储和应用的详细计划。
  3. 实施执行:按照计划执行,并不断检验和调整。
  4. 监控评估:建立数据监控和评估机制,确保数据需求得到满足。
  5. 持续优化:根据数据使用情况和反馈,持续优化数据需求说明书。

结论

在当前数据驱动的时代,制定一份清晰的大数据需求说明书对于企业的发展至关重要。只有明确数据需求,才能最大限度地释放数据的潜力,帮助企业实现更好的业务决策和服务创新。

二、大数据平台需求说明书

大数据平台需求说明书是指企业或机构在使用大数据平台时,为了明确项目目标、功能需求、技术架构等方面的要求和规范,编写的详细文档。在大数据时代,企业对数据的处理和分析需求越来越迫切,因此制定一份完善的需求说明书至关重要。

需求分析

在编写大数据平台需求说明书时,需认真进行需求分析,充分了解业务现状和未来发展方向。首先需要明确项目的背景和目的,然后详细列出各方面的功能需求、性能要求、安全需求等。需求分析阶段是制定需求说明书的基础,决定了项目的方向和关键要点。

内容结构

大数据平台需求说明书通常包括项目背景、需求概述、功能需求、非功能需求、系统架构、数据安全、数据处理流程、接口需求等内容。每个部分都需要详细描述,确保开发团队能够准确理解需求,并按照需求说明书的要求进行开发和测试。

编写要点

在编写大数据平台需求说明书时,需注意以下要点:

  • 清晰明了:文字简洁清晰,条理性强,避免使用含糊不清或歧义性的语言表达。
  • 全面细致:涵盖需求的各个方面,避免遗漏重要信息,确保每个需求都得到充分描述。
  • 可验证性:需求要能够被验证,能够量化或具体描述,便于后续测试团队的验证和确认。
  • 参考标准:在编写需求说明书时,可以参考相应的标准和模板,确保需求的完整性和准确性。

实施流程

制定大数据平台需求说明书的实施流程一般包括以下几个步骤:

  1. 确定编写团队:确定编写需求说明书的团队成员,分工明确,明确责任和权限。
  2. 需求收集:收集业务部门和技术部门的需求,进行需求调研。
  3. 需求整理:整理需求,确保需求准确完整。
  4. 编写说明书:按照规范和模板,编写详细的需求说明书。
  5. 审批确认:由相关部门或领导审批确认需求说明书。

优缺点分析

大数据平台需求说明书的编写具有一定的优缺点:

  • 优点:明确需求,减少沟通误解,提高开发效率,便于后期维护和升级。
  • 缺点:可能存在需求变更频繁、编写工作量大、更新维护困难等问题。

总结

编写一份完善的大数据平台需求说明书对于项目的顺利开展和成功完成至关重要。只有通过充分的需求分析和详细的文档编写,才能确保开发团队明白任务目标,提高开发效率,降低开发风险。因此,在项目启动阶段务必重视需求说明书的编写工作,为整个项目的顺利实施打下坚实基础。

三、需求文档和需求规格说明书的区别?

需求文档和需求规格说明书都是软件开发过程中的重要文档,但它们有以下区别:

1. 定义:需求文档是对用户需求的描述和分析,包括用户需求、功能需求、非功能需求等;而需求规格说明书则是对这些需求进行详细的规范和说明。

2. 内容:需求文档通常包括项目概述、用户场景、用例图、流程图等内容,而需求规格说明书则更加详细地描述了每个功能模块的具体要求,包括输入输出数据格式、算法流程等。

3. 目标读者:需求文档主要面向项目经理、产品经理和开发团队成员等内部人员,而需求规格说明书则更多地面向开发人员和测试人员。

4. 更新频率:由于其不同的目标读者和内容特点,两种文档的更新频率也不同。一般来说,需求文档在项目初期会进行较多的修改和更新,而随着项目进展,更新频率会逐渐降低,而需求规格说明书则需要在每个阶段都进行更新和完善。

四、数据需求分析包括什么?

数据需求分析

1

、写出系统的任务和特点

2

、要实现的功能模块和作用

3、

系统结构图

4

、采用的数据库

5

、开发运行环境

"需求分析",是指对要解决的问题进行详细的分析,弄清楚问题的要求,包括需要输入什么数据,要得到什么结果,最后应输出什么。在软件工程当中的"需求分析"就是确定要计算机"做什么",要达到什么样的效果。

五、数据安全需求的特点?

有三个最基本的特性:可用性、完整性和机密性。

可用性是指数据随时能够获取、随时可用,不会由于硬件故障等问题,导致数据无法读取。

完整性是指数据在整个交易过程中没有遭受恶意篡改和非授权的访问,保障数据是最原本的样子。

机密性指的是数据全程加密,不会遭受窃听,也不会被未授权的人访问到,数据是安全的。我们通常讲的信息安全保护,保护的就是数据的这三个最基本的特性。

六、数据需求分析怎么写?

数据需求分析就写当时的一个数据分析的一些情况,然后表明了一种怎样的观点?

七、软件需求规格说明书如何写?

需求之路就像安徒生写到:“是一片着火的荆棘,智者仁人就在火里走着“,看着前辈门关于需求的理解,燃起的写作之情差点被浇灭,但最近的收获还是有必要记录。

在回答中主要描述:需求规格说明书中功能用例说明的编写;

功能模块需求用例

一企一档管理模块

图1-1一企一档管理模块用例图

角色说明

企业用户:企业用户登陆业务系统,通过业务系统集成的UAC系统验证后,可查看该用户所在企业的企业基础信息。

政府用户:政府用户登陆业务系统,通过业务系统集成的UAC系统验证后,可查看该用户所在部门管辖企业的企业基础信息。

管理员:管理员登陆业务系统,通过业务系统集成的UAC系统验证后,可新增、修改、删除和查询企业基础信息。

模块关系说明

图1-2企业基础信息获取序列图
  1. 用户通过用户名和密码登录业务系统;
  2. 业务系统通过UAC系统的认证机制对用户信息进行验证;
  3. UAC系统将包含userID、token的用户信息实体信息返回给业务系统;
  4. 业务系统通过userID、token向UAC系统请求用户所关联的企业信息;
  5. UAC系统验证token信息,鉴权通过;
  6. 业务系统通过useID请求用户所关联的企业信息;
  7. UAC系统返回该用户信息所关联的企业标识;
  8. 业务系统通过企业标识向一企一档请求企业基本信息;
  9. 一企一档系统将所请求的信息返回给业务系统;
  10. 业务系统将返回的企业信息展示给用户。

用例流程

图 1-3用户新增企业基础信息活动图

1) 主流程

  1. 用户打开系统登陆页面;
  2. 输入用户名密码,点击登陆;
  3. UAC系统验证用户信息;
  4. 验证通过,页面跳转至有新增功能的企业基础信息管理页面;
  5. 用户点击新增按钮,根据表单内容填写企业基础信息;
  6. 填写完信息后,用户点击提交按钮;
  7. 一企一档系统对提交表单信息进行校验;
  8. 校验通过,系统提示新增企业成功,页面跳转至企业信息列表,列表也出现新增企业记录。

2) 异常流程

3-1:权限匹配错误,用户登入系统,页面跳转至企业基础信息管理页面,但无新增功能,此次业务操作结束;

7-1:表单校验信息不通过,表单页面对不规范信息进行提示。

用例使用的接口与数据

1) 用例使用的接口

需包含:标识、名称、接口描述。

2) 用例使用的数据

登陆信息:用户名、密码;

企业基础信息:企业名、统一社会信用代码、企业法人……

需包含:字段名称、长度、是否允许空、备注。

小结

以上内容用到了用例图、序列图、活动图,关于这三种图的用处,大家可以自己摸索,实践出真知。

感悟

最近,都在纠结如何写好一份需求规格说明书。首先在认识上,一份好的需求规格说明书很有必要写,并且是产品设计中很重要的基石。仅有需求条目和系统原型对设计人员的要求高,对系统原型的标注要求也高,作为一名产品经理新人,通过需求规格说明书的编写,可用很好的锻炼自己的逻辑感。其次需求规格说明书编写的目的是给开发设计人员使用,这一过程也会帮助需求人员总结如何与开发人员沟通。

八、软件需求说明书术语?

用例:站在用户角度表示的各项活动。

追溯:前后文档间的映射关系。

九、软件需求规格说明书?

保证软件开发的质量、需求的完整与可追溯性,编写此文档。通过此文档,以保证业务需求提出者与需求分析人员、开发人员、测试人员及其也相关利益人对需求达成共识。

十、需求说明书是什么?

需求说明书(Requirements Specification Document,简称RS文档)是软件开发过程中非常重要的文档。它详细描述了一个软件系统的功能和非功能需求,以及这些需求如何满足特定的业务目标和用户期望。需求说明书通常在软件开发项目的早期阶段编制,为整个项目提供清晰的方向和目标。

需求说明书通常包含以下内容:

1. 项目概述:简要介绍项目背景、目标、范围和关键利益相关者。

2. 用户群体:描述目标用户群体及其需求和期望。

3. 功能需求:详细描述软件系统的各个功能和特性,包括输入、输出、处理过程和异常处理。

4. 非功能需求:描述软件系统的性能、可用性、安全性、可维护性、可扩展性等方面的要求。

5. 约束条件:列出可能影响软件设计的约束条件,例如技术限制、预算限制、时间限制等。

6. 术语和定义:解释文档中使用的专业术语和缩写。

7. 假设和依赖:列出软件设计与实现过程中可能存在的假设和外部依赖关系。

8. 验收标准:明确软件系统满足需求的验收标准和方法。

需求说明书在软件开发过程中具有关键作用。它有助于确保项目团队对需求的理解一致,为项目计划、设计、开发和测试提供指导。在项目进行过程中,需求说明书可能需要进行修订和更新,以适应不断变化的需求和业务环境。因此,保持需求说明书的准确性和完整性对于项目成功至关重要。

大数据流通与交易
传媒与大数据中心
相关文章